Climate in Lake Louise

Situated high atop the Rocky Mountains, Lake Louise’s climate is heavily influenced by its elevation. Air temperatures tend to peak out around 20°C in summer months, and can dip as low as -17°C in the depths of winter.

Lake Louise sees a modest amount of rainfall year round. Summer months tend to be slightly rainier than winter months, with June being the rainiest time of year.
